Cutting Alloy with a Angle Saw: Tricks and Strategies
Successfully slicing aluminum with a angle saw requires a some specific steps. Initially , ensure your cutting tool is designed for light metals . Using a construction blade will rapidly wear out , generate excessive friction , and produce a uneven slice . Lowering the speed is vitally key ; a slower speed minimizes heat buildup. Regularly use a cooling agent , such as lubricating oil or similar lubricant , to maintain the cutting tool and metal low temperature. In conclusion, firmly clamp your workpiece to prevent movement during the separation and wear safety eyewear to shield your sight from dispersed debris .

Upcut Saws & Miter Saws: Best Practices for Aluminium Projects
Working with aluminium on an upcut circular saw or compound miter saw demands special attention. To avoid material distortion , always choose a high-tooth count cutting tool designed primarily for non-ferrous metals . Employing a lower feed rate is essential to minimize heat formation, which can result in warping . Furthermore, clamping the aluminum securely to the cutting tool's work surface is necessary for accurate slices . Consider applying a coolant to the blade to further minimize friction and enhance the finish .
